Staff+ Software Engineer, Claude Managed Agents AnthropicStaff+ Software Engineer, Claude Managed AgentsSan Francisco, CAInstead of every developer hand-rolling an agent loop, sandboxed execution, state management, credential handling, and error recovery - and reworking all of it with every model release - Managed Agents pairs an Anthropic-built agent harness with production infrastructure for sessions, environments, tools, memory, and permissions, exposed through a small set of composable APIs designed to stay stable as models and harnesses evolve. You'll ship the capabilities that raise the ceiling on what those agents can do: outcome-driven execution where developers specify success criteria and a budget and Claude iterates until it gets there, multi-agent orchestration, memory, and the observability and tracing that make long-running agents debuggable.
